    Angelfish and Dwarf Gourami

    I have two gourami's.....one Dwarf and one Blue 3-spot.....and two large angels together in my community 60-gallon. They all get along just fine! The only tensions are when the angels lay eggs, but they do that off in a corner so they just keep everyone away from that one corner.
